Verra Mobility Corporation, a leading provider of smart mobility technology solutions, today announced an AI-driven Title & Registration (T&R) solution built to help fleets cut through the manual, state-by-state complexity that has long slowed vehicle deployment and increased compliance risk.
Fleet operators managing growth, geographic expansion, and new vehicle programs have historically relied on T&R processes that are manual, paper-based, and fragmented across jurisdictions, often requiring a trip to a state office or other brick-and-mortar location to complete a single transaction. Verra Mobility’s modernized solution replaces that patchwork with AI-powered document intelligence, automated workflow orchestration, and real-time transaction visibility, built on more than 10 years of T&R operating experience.
Verra Mobility currently processes more than 1.7 million T&R transactions annually with 99.8% accuracy, supported by direct electronic connections to DMVs in 15 states and expanding nationwide coverage options. The company’s new AI-powered document intelligence identifies document types, extracts required data, and applies jurisdiction-specific rules automatically, processing qualifying transaction documents in under 90 seconds. Combined with automated workflow orchestration, the result is same-day processing for qualifying transactions and an average processing time of roughly half a day – up to 80% faster than the industry’s typical 3- to 5-day turnaround.
